Re: finished new cage
Right now i am going to use a heat lamp, been testing it out temps are about 89* on hot side and 80* on cool side just using 100 watt zoomed red night light. Would like to get a radiant heat panel eventually just have to wait a while as they are somewhat expensive.Normal decorations in the cage, multiple hide driftwood etc. m and maybe a few plants to add some color.

Re: finished new cage
I,m not a carpenter,just got involved with woodworking the past 2 years. My girlfreind bought me a miter saw so i thought I would try to make something nice.The temps using a 150 watt nightlight are running between 90*/95* hot side to 78* 83* cool side with a humidity of 45 which will need to be brought up a little. But the good news is my 2 yr old had a complete shed so things aren't too bad.
